Overview of the GPMG-7
The GPMG-7 is an LMG characterized by its substantial damage output and large magazine capacity, making it highly effective for sustained fire and suppressing enemy positions over long distances. In the current Season 1 meta, where Omnimovement allows for rapid repositioning, the GPMG-7's strength lies in its ability to lock down areas and provide continuous pressure. Its primary role is that of a heavy support weapon, capable of breaking armor plates quickly and maintaining suppressive fire.
However, its significant weaknesses include slow mobility, extended reload times, and a slower aim-down-sight (ADS) speed, which can leave players vulnerable in close-quarters engagements or when forced to reposition quickly. These limitations are particularly noticeable in a fast-paced environment. Strategic weapon pairings are crucial to enhance the GPMG-7's performance, allowing players to compensate for its mobility and close-range deficiencies while maximizing its long-range dominance and damage potential. By addressing these inherent drawbacks, the GPMG-7 can become a more adaptable and formidable weapon on the battlefield.

#1 MXR-17
The MXR-17, an Assault Rifle with excellent accuracy and range, serves as a highly effective complement to the GPMG-7. While the GPMG-7 provides sustained, suppressive fire at long distances, the MXR-17 offers a more mobile and precise option for mid-range engagements where the LMG's slower handling might be a disadvantage. The MXR-17's accuracy allows for consistent damage output, bridging the gap between the GPMG-7's long-range suppression and the need for quicker target acquisition. This synergy creates a versatile loadout capable of engaging enemies across multiple distances.
For the MXR-17, a recommended loadout focuses on improving ADS speed and mobility, such as a lightweight stock, a short barrel, and an optic for clear sightlines. For the GPMG-7, attachments should prioritize recoil control and bullet velocity, like a heavy barrel, a vertical foregrip, and a high-magnification optic. This pairing excels in scenarios requiring players to hold power positions, control lanes, and engage targets from medium to long range without sacrificing too much mobility. It is particularly effective in open areas of maps like Verdansk, or when defending objectives in Haven's Hollow. A potential limitation of this pairing is that the MXR-17's slower rate of fire, relative to other close-range options, means it might struggle against aggressive SMG users in very tight quarters, requiring careful positioning.
#2 MPC-25
Pairing the GPMG-7 with the MPC-25, a full-auto SMG known for its very high damage and excellent mobility, directly addresses the LMG's primary weaknesses: close-quarters combat and sluggish mobility. The MPC-25 provides immediate lethality and agility, allowing players to aggressively push buildings, clear rooms, and navigate tight spaces where the GPMG-7 would be cumbersome. The synergy is clear: the GPMG-7 provides overwhelming suppressive fire and long-range damage, while the MPC-25 acts as a rapid-response weapon for close-range threats.
This combination is particularly potent in Warzone Season 1 with Omnimovement, enabling players to quickly transition from long-range LMG fire to aggressive SMG maneuvers. For the MPC-25, a recommended loadout focuses on mitigating its very high recoil and extending its limited range, utilizing attachments like a recoil-reducing stock, a muzzle brake, and an extended magazine. The GPMG-7 loadout should prioritize sustained fire and recoil stability for its long-range role. This pairing excels in urban combat, clearing interiors of structures in Haven's Hollow or Factory, and executing rapid flank maneuvers. It allows players to dominate both open-field engagements and close-quarters skirmishes. A potential limitation is the MPC-25's inherent range restriction and significant recoil, demanding precise aim and careful engagement distance management. This means players must actively switch weapons based on proximity to optimize their damage output.
#3 DS20 Mirage
The DS20 Mirage, an Assault Rifle featuring respectable damage and an integrated underbarrel grenade launcher, offers a unique tactical advantage when paired with the GPMG-7. While the GPMG-7 lays down sustained suppressive fire, the DS20 Mirage provides versatile mid-range combat capabilities and crucial utility. The grenade launcher can dislodge entrenched enemies, destroy cover, or deny areas, creating opportunities for the GPMG-7 to follow up with its high damage output. This synergy allows players to break stalemates and pressure opponents from multiple angles.
The DS20 Mirage's damage profile makes it a reliable option for engagements where the GPMG-7 might be overkill or too slow to aim. For the DS20 Mirage, a recommended loadout should aim to improve its moderate recoil and handling, utilizing attachments such as a vertical foregrip, a compensator, and an optic for better target acquisition. The GPMG-7, in this pairing, should focus on maximizing its long-range accuracy and bullet velocity. This combination excels in scenarios involving objective control, breaking enemy strongholds, or engaging squads that are using cover effectively. The grenade launcher is particularly useful in maps with verticality like Haven's Hollow, or against enemies holding positions in Verdansk's Signal Station. A potential limitation is the DS20 Mirage's moderate recoil and mobility, which means it is not as agile as an SMG for aggressive pushes, and the grenade launcher requires precise timing and aiming, with limited ammunition and a cooldown, making it unsuitable for rapid-fire engagements.
Tactical Usage Tips
Effective use of GPMG-7 pairings hinges on mastering weapon switching and understanding engagement distances. When holding long sightlines or suppressing enemy positions, the GPMG-7 is the primary choice, providing continuous fire and breaking armor. As engagements transition to closer ranges or require aggressive pushes, quickly switch to the secondary weapon. For instance, with the MPC-25, immediately transition for building clears or close-quarters skirmishes, utilizing Omnimovement to outmaneuver opponents. Against mid-range threats or when needing more precision than the GPMG-7 offers, the MXR-17 provides a stable and accurate alternative.
The DS20 Mirage's grenade launcher should be deployed strategically to flush out campers or destroy cover, creating openings for the GPMG-7's sustained fire. Maximizing synergy involves anticipating enemy movements and adapting weapon choice accordingly. Use the GPMG-7 to pin enemies, then flank with the more mobile secondary. Conversely, use the secondary to create chaos, then finish with the GPMG-7's superior damage range. Always consider the armor system; breaking plates with one weapon and finishing with another can be a decisive tactic.
